Pancreas

The pancreas is a large cream-coloured gland. It is situated just below the stomach. It secretes pancreatic juice, which takes part in the digestion of carbohydrates and proteins by breaking them into simpler substances.

Pancreas also secretes hormones like insulin and glycogon. These hormones regulate the glucose level in the blood.


Thyroid

This gland makes and stores hormones that regulates the heart rate, blood pressure, body temperature, and the rate at which food is converted into energy. This gland is located in the lower region of the neck, below the Adam's apple, wrapped around the windpipe (trachea). The shape of the gland is like butterfly wings having lobes which are attached to one another by a middle part.
